Located in the Lombardy region of northern Italy, Zone is a charming village nestled amidst the picturesque scenery of Lake Iseo. If you are planning a visit to this beautiful destination, here are some ways to reach Zone:
The nearest international airport to Zone is Orio al Serio International Airport, also known as Milan Bergamo Airport. From the airport, you can take a taxi or a shuttle bus to reach Zone, which is approximately 50 kilometers away.
If you prefer traveling by train, the closest train station to Zone is Pisogne. Pisogne is well-connected to major cities in Italy, including Milan and Brescia. From Pisogne, you can take a local bus or hire a taxi to reach Zone, which is around 15 kilometers away.
If you enjoy road trips and the freedom of driving, renting a car is a convenient option to reach Zone. The village is easily accessible from the A4 motorway. Take the exit for Rovato if you are coming from Milan, or the exit for Palazzolo sull'Oglio if you are coming from Brescia. From there, follow the signs towards Iseo and then Zone.
Another unique way to reach Zone is by taking a ferry across Lake Iseo. Ferries operate regularly from various towns around the lake, including Iseo, Sulzano, and Sale Marasino. Enjoy a scenic journey as you sail across the calm waters, taking in the stunning views of the surrounding mountains.
Whichever mode of transportation you choose, reaching Zone is a delightful experience that allows you to immerse yourself in the natural beauty of the Lombardy region. Plan your trip well in advance and get ready to explore this charming Italian village.
